
Top 10 Chicago Black Entrepreneurs to Watch in 2025
Chicago has long been a hub of Black entrepreneurship, and 2025 is no different. From tech to food, retail to finance, visionary new leaders are shaping the city’s future. Here are 10 innovators redefining success, building community wealth, and inspiring the next generation. Their journeys capture the resilience and creativity at the core of Chicago’s Black business culture.
1. Benford Brown & Associates, LLC
Founded by Alyssia Benford-Lee and Kimi Brown-Ellen, this minority- and woman-owned CPA firm brings 65+ years of combined experience, serving nonprofits, government, and more in Chicago and Bolingbrook.
2. John Stallworth – John’s Hardware & Bicycle Shop
John’s legacy in Englewood spans 54 years, with unflagging commitment to service, family, and community at his iconic local business.
3. Bruce Abbey – Abbey’s Sealcoating & Paving Enterprises
Bruce leads a family-run paving company, known for quality, reliability, and customer care in Chicago and its suburbs since 1988.
4. Larry Huggins – Rightway Huggins Construction
A powerhouse in construction, Larry has helped build key Chicago landmarks and champions diversity, mentorship, and economic progress in the Black community.
5. Alderman Ronnie L. Mosley
The youngest member of Chicago City Council, Ronnie Mosley is driving inclusive growth and opportunity for the 21st Ward.
6. Darrell Z. Qualls – Chicago Area Autopsy Services Inc
Darrell helps families find answers and closure through compassionate, expert-led autopsy services.
7. Lawrence & Shirley Gibson – Gibson’s Citgo
This family-owned gas station mini-mart has served Phoenix, IL, for over 50 years, marking entrepreneurial endurance and community spirit.
8. Officers LaDonna French & Shareeda Cooley
Pioneers in law enforcement, these leaders empower and mentor the next generation at the Chicago Police Department through outreach and dedication.
9. Martin W. Redd – CMS Trophies & Plaques, Inc.
Martin and his family’s company have provided quality, personalized awards for 30+ years, celebrating local achievement and Black excellence.
10. Chef Ora – Culinary Innovator
Chef Ora is renowned for blending soulful tradition with culinary creativity, mentoring aspiring chefs and raising Chicago’s food scene.
